David Attenborough Turns 100, Revolutionizing Nature Documentary Television Since 1952

David Attenborough, the British broadcaster and natural historian, turns 100 on May 8 after revolutionizing television since joining the BBC in 1952. His groundbreaking work spans from the 1954 series Zoo Quest to acclaimed nature documentaries like Life on Earth and The Blue Planet, which pioneered filming techniques now standard in the genre. Attenborough remains synonymous with nature documentary narration.
